@Gamespot S.T.A.L.K.E.R. 2 has been officially announced by GSC Game World and is coming 2021.

It appears that a full sequel in the STALKER franchise is in the works as confirmed by series developer GSC Game World. A website cropped up (http://stalker2.com) and the official GSC Game World website states that the game is currently in the works. The game's site simply has a dark concrete background with "S.T.A.L.K.E.R. 2" and "2.0.2.1." painted into it, likely indicating that this game won't be around until another three years.

There are three stalker games in series. SoC, CS, and CoP. Standalone games not expansions. With Call of Pripyat generally regarded as the best gameplay wise.

Many, many mods are availible over at Moddb. My favourites are Priboi story and Autumn Aurora for SoC. Also Oblivion Lost and Misery for CoP.
Lost Alpha is a standalone total conversion/re-release of SoC with cut/deleted areas, maps, etc.
Clear sky was released second but is a prequel to SoC. Call of Pripyat is the third and so far, last entry. All expand upon the Zone and what happened with Strelok and squad after you open the Sarcophagus at NPP past Pripyat.

ltdr/ Great semi-open world FPS with amazing atmoshpere and sense of dread. Tarnished by some bugs/glitches, respawns etc. Call of Pripyat the best entry point for new stalkers.

S.T.A.L.K.E.R. 2 details - it's an MMO, may support mods, in-house engine


Sergey Grigorovich talked to the press about the game, yesterday in Kiev. The game wasn't shown.


Quote:
They looked back at the trilogy and identified what people loved about it, but also at how developing a game evolved since then, digital distribution etc.
Old X-Ray hasn’t been updated since 2011 when Stalker 2’s development was halted
They’ve been working on a new engine, X-Ray 3.1 for a year
The engine can handle advanced photorealistic graphics, a unique lighting system but also older technologies without affecting the game’s look (I think he means it has ray tracing but also traditional lighting)
The engine is multiplatform and they want to finish developing it by the end of this console generation. They hope Nintendo will have a stronger console out by 2020
A-Life was difficult to work with. In an era when many gamers did not have Internet, they wanted to make a singleplayer game that felt like an online game, where stalkers have personalities and animals follow their instincts and a food chain
Stalker 2 will be an online game, no singleplayer – „why create a simulation, when we can have real people in the game now? Why write NPC behaviour systems, when you can have real people doing what they want. They will fill the game world with their real life, not an artificial one. We just have to give them the right tools”
The timeline is not locked, they might even soft-reboot it
Players won’t be split into factions from the start. All players have the same common quest. When a players reaches the goal, a blowout will redistribute the Zone’s balance of resources. They hope this mechanic will create dynamic clan systems, with players creating their own alliances and fights. Some will want to maintain the state of the Zone, others will want to update it as it would be better for their alliance. This is based on the Clear Sky faction system.
You can be a loner and don’t join any alliance
BUT! They still have an AI system, jokingly named „O-Consciousness”. This constantly updates the game world – from the state of the resources, to moving anomalies and controlling mutants.
They considered a battle royale mode but they think it may not even be popular anymore by the time the game launches. Faction war has always been popular in the Stalker community, however. Players will have the freedom to create arenas and battle royale modes if they want (I think he means in-game, not through modding)
They want to keep the game on for a long time, so they’re aware of the need for constant updates. They need it to bring a steady strem of money, but they don’t want it to be pay-to-win and they won’t split the community through DLCs
They will have cosmetic transactions: a lot clothes, player and weapon skins, music for the fireside guitar. There may be a mod workshop.
In-game money can be bought with real money. There will be a „contraband store” where players can buy equipment for in-game money, but hunting artifacts will be more profitable
The game has perma-death. After you lose three characters, you’ll have to buy new ones with in-game currency. Yes, this means you may have to pay real money. Joining an alliance and making friends will thus be beneficial.
They don’t want to reveal the anomalies, mutants and artifacts because they’re still designing them. They claim some anomalies wouldn’t work in a singleplayer game and they want to make surprising new mutants.
